The G.703 by Spirent is a highly functional Multi-Clock Interface Module specifically designed to facilitate the conversion of TTL signals utilized within a SX/12 Data Link Simulator. The G.703 is equipped with several notable features, including dual bantam jacks and 15-pin D-type connectors for both transmit and receive data. Compatibility with BNC and Twinax connectors, as well as the inclusion of LED indicators providing line status information, further enhance the module's versatility. Moreover, a BNC connector serves as a TTL level 2.048 MHz clock source, while a second BNC connector permits the utilization of an external TTL level clock source as a network clock.
The G.703 offers a transmit timing selector switch that enables the SX/12 to operate within three distinct network timing configurations: Recovered Timing, Internal Timing, and External Timing. In the Recovered Timing mode, the transmitted data's timing is synchronized with the clock derived from the received data. This mode relies on an external G.703 equipment, acting as the master clock, transmitting to the SX/12. On the other hand, the Internal and External Timing modes allow the SX/12 to assume the role of the master clock. Selection among these timing modes can be accomplished through the "TRANSMIT TIMING SOURCE" switch. Notably, the "CLK SLIP" indicator illuminates when a timing issue is detected, indicating an improper timing mode selection.
The G.703 offers various additional features, such as a maximum range exceeding 1500 feet, a receiver sensitivity of -12 dB, receiver jitter tolerance ranging from 300 UIs at 6 Hz to 0.4 UIs at 100 kHz, and a transparent interface for signal data framing. Moreover, the East and West channels of the G.703 can independently choose from AMI, B8ZS, and HBD3 coding, as well as select receiver impedance of 75 or 120 ohms for coaxial or twisted pair cables. This module's interface enables seamless connectivity with customer premises equipment and network equipment, including DACS, channel banks, and DSX-1 cross connects. Notably, dip switches located on the module's underside facilitate the selection of appropriate line coding for the SX/12. Additionally, the dip switch settings cater to both the East and West line codes, while various line testing options are available for the East and West channels.
